HAGINS v. E-Z MART STORES, INC.

No. 06-03-00040-CV.

128 S.W.3d 383 (2004)

Cindy HAGINS, Individually and as Representative of the Estate of Roger Hagins, and as Next Friend of Sarah Hagins and Dylan Hagins, Appellants v. E-Z MART STORES, INC., et al., Appellees.

Court of Appeals of Texas, Texarkana.

Decided February 6, 2004.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Laureen F. Bagley, John D. Sloan Jr., Sloan, Price & Monsour, PC, Longview, for appellants.

Darrell L. Barger, David W. Green, Jeffrey S. Patterson, Hartline, Dacus, et al., Kathryn F. Green, Corpus Christi, for appellees.

Before MORRISS, C.J., ROSS and CORNELIUS, JJ.


OPINION

MORRISS, Chief Justice.

While Roger Hagins was working for a construction contractor building a new E-Z Mart convenience store, he accidentally stepped off a platform suspended approximately nine feet off the ground, causing his fatal fall.
